Subject: Zero-downtime migration for Bramlet orders DB — done

Hey folks, the dual-write phase for the Bramlet schema migration wrapped up cleanly overnight. No customer-visible blips, old columns get dropped Friday. If a ticket mentions slow order lookups, check replica lag first before escalating. The migration runs under the trace token below if you need to search logs.

build token for kahap-kagef: htk21_72c3f5c849032e1954b31

Night-shift staff: Floor 4 of the Tellhaven Building opens this week. After 21:00, access is via the rear stairwell only; the lifts are locked out overnight during the settling period. Complete a walk-through of the new floor once per shift and log it. The stairwell keypad accepts the code below.

badge for yahop-fawep: bdg-XBKXI-68071

14:22 — The Larkvale clinic reminder job fired twice, so a batch of patients got duplicate texts. Root cause (we think): the retry wrapper didn't check the dedupe flag after the queue hiccup. Nothing lost, just embarrassing. New folks: this is why we always log the job's run token before declaring success. The token for the duplicate run is recorded below.

session token of kagup-hahaf = htk3_2b8

Building Access: Visitor Handling at the Front Desk (Night Shift)

Evenings at Marrowgate House are usually quiet, but visitors do still turn up. Anyone arriving after 20:00 must sign the night log, get a red lanyard, and be collected by their host — no exceptions, even for couriers who insist they "know the way." If the host doesn't answer after two calls, the visitor waits in the lobby. To release the inner lobby door once the host arrives, enter the pass below at the side panel.

door code, tagep-yahaf: bdg-MXKGXI-35155284